Specifications
Series: HHV
Packaging: Tape & Box (TB) 
Part Status: Active
Resistance: 61.9 MOhms
Tolerance: ±1%
Power (Watts): 0.5W, 1/2W
Composition: Metal Film
Features: Flame Retardant Coating, High Voltage, Safety
Temperature Coefficient: ±200ppm/°C
Operating Temperature: -55°C ~ 155°C
Package / Case: Axial
Supplier Device Package: Axial
Size / Dimension: 0.130" Dia x 0.354" L (3.30mm x 9.00mm)
Height - Seated (Max): --
Number of Terminations: 2
